Output c731a3f77d810628343b2330475b285cd3b3d71a0ec1cb9bd7783d8833228fd5:6

value
28744803
script pubkey
OP_0 OP_PUSHBYTES_20 51839def85b6c1f4eed0e4d8b79a5091d4105eac
address
bc1q2xpemmu9kmqlfmksunvt0xjsj82pqh4vzfj3yc
transaction
c731a3f77d810628343b2330475b285cd3b3d71a0ec1cb9bd7783d8833228fd5
spent
true